Their financial problems started when they bought their house out in the country. Even with that extra debt load, they did not cut back in spending in other areas of their life, most specifically Fiona's habit of shopping online, and Alister sinking money into his many trucks, one, his favorite, which now largely sits idle since it's a gas guzzler and he can't afford the fuel required to drive it. Those money issues are compounded by the fact that they have separate bank accounts so that each, especially Alister, would have a sense of financial independence, but which instead has led to indiscriminate spending. On top of it all, Fiona is five months pregnant with their first child, a child which they don't know how they will be able to afford. Gail wants them to focus as a couple on the upcoming baby to make them change their priorities away from their other areas of unnecessary spending, such as Fiona's want for more lingerie, or Alister's fancy red truck which acts now more as a lawn ornament than a useful part of their transportation.
